Kazakhstan, a vast country of Central Asia, has a markedly continental climate, with very cold winters almost everywhere, while summers are warm in the north and definitely hot in the south. Overview Kazakhstan is a land-locked country with a continental climate featuring hot summers, harsh winters and a scanty rainfall. Temperature in Kazakhstan averaged 5.22 celsius from 1812 until 2015, reaching an all time high of 25.56 celsius in July of 1998 and a record low of -23.60 celsius in January of 1969. The average temperature in winter is -16° to -18°C (3° to 7°F) in the north, and -6° (21°F) in the south, while the average summer temperature is 21°C (70°F) in the north, and 27°C (81°F) in the south.
